BDB5460 [H5424]

נֶ֫תֶק noun masculineLev 13:32 scab, an eruption of skin, on head or in beard, causing suspicion of leprosy (literally a tearing off, i.e. what one is inclined to scratch or tear away, compare scabies from scabere, Krätze from kratzen, etc., see DiLev 13:30); — ׳נ absolute Lev 13:30; Lev 13:32 (twice in verse); Lev 13:33; Lev 13:34 (twice in verse); Lev 13:35; Lev 13:36; Lev 13:37 (twice in verse); נָ֑תֶק Lev 14:54 נֶגַע הַנֶּתֶק Lev 13:31 (twice in verse) (all P).
